
pick me up Lil Peep (Ft. Yunggoth✰)
"Pick Me Up" by Lil Peep (Ft. Yunggoth✰), released in 2017, blends #HipHop and #Emo influences. The song explores themes of loneliness, love, and the desire for emotional support. Its haunting melodies and introspective lyrics resonate with fans, reflecting the struggles of youth. The collaboration highlights Peep's impact on alternative rap culture.
